- Title:
- Official Order from the Governor Qurrah ben Sharik (P.Lond. IV 1410, SB I 5639, TM 19857)
- Scope & Content:
- Fragment of an order of the governor Qurrah ben Sharik in Arabic and Greek, addressed to the inhabitants of Aphrodito. The recipients are asked to supply four skilled workmen to repair ships in Babylon. Details of the salaries are included. Dated in October or November. The rest of the document is now in Heidelberg, under the inventories PSR 14 and 19(g).

- Extent:
- Right-hand portion of a papyrus sheet, further fragments of which are now in Heidelberg (PSR 14 and 19g); written on one side across the fibres, the back being blank. On the front, there are parts of 10 lines running across the fibres in Arabic and Greek. The papyrus is mounted on cardboard in a glass frame.

- Physical Characteristics:
-
Materials: Papyrus.
Dimensions: 191 x 121 mm; housed in a glass frame measuring 245 x 170 mm.
Script: Greek text: Neat, upright cursive hand of the minuscule type.
- Custodial History:
-
Origin: Egypt.
Provenance: Aphrodito, Antaiopolite nome, Egypt. Purchased as part of a lot comprising Papyri 1200-1520 from Reverend Chauncey Murch (b. 1856, d. 1907) on 20 November 1903. The fragment inventoried as Or 6235(17), bearing Arabic lines at the top and two Greek lines, has been transferred from the Oriental Department of the British Museum.
